Listen to our podcast where we talk to the regulators, senior board members and subject matter experts about how audit reform can create ‘deserved confidence’ in corporate reporting, audit and stewardship. Hosted by KPMG’s Michelle Hinchliffe, Partner and UK Chair of the Audit practice, with over 27 years of experience within the Financial Services sector.
